"Estimado" is a word in HILIGAYNON
estimádo - (Sp. estimado) Esteemed,
respected, valued, dear. Estimádo ko nga
ábyan. My dear friend. (cf. talahúron,
talaháon; tinatáhud, ginatáhud—from
táhud).
